CONSTRUCTION workers in orange vests are regarded as heroes when they walk into Springvale Park Special Developmental School.
And for good reason.
Up to 85 workers on the Springvale level crossing removal project each chipped in funds at their weekly Saturday barbecues on-site, saving up $1600 for play equipment for the school – an inflatable rolling cage, ten-pin bowling set and a giant beach ball.
Students had been taking a keen interest in the workers’ digging and building behind hoardings just across from their Sandown Road campus.
The school’s perimeter fence is decorated by students’ cheery illustrations, each a celebration of Springvale’s imminent transformation.
Students warmly thanked the workers for their new toys; their thanks confirmed by their carefree smiles as each took a spin in the rolling cage.
